Thinking about life after college is an exciting time - there are a number of resources to help you learn more about careers, graduate school, housing, and other questions you might have about this transition. Remember: explore all your options as you travel down the professional road ahead of you!
Research shows that, by age 26, 48% of alumni of care are employed - compared to 80% of their general population counterparts.
The mean income for alumni of foster care is $13,989 compared to a mean income of $32,312 for the general population.

Fostering Success Michigan is a program of The New Foster Care that aims to increase access and success in higher education and post-college careers for youth with experience in foster care.
